In the following hours after I got stabbed, word spread around, and people seemed to be adamant on payback. To make an example out of him. I learned all of this after the fact.

Our guide reported to us the following.

Cops got the guy on the day following my stabbing. Our guide confirmed it was him.

For some reason, the cops gave my attacker a 20 minute recess outside prison walls. The locals were waiting for him. They beat him up. Tied him up to a car and burnt the shit out of him, and the vehicle. Gruesome, yet an efficient way of dealing with violent crime. (By using violent crime) The weirdest part is the pride with which our guide shared the news. Like it was going to bring me some sort of closure. I still don't know what to think of this...

The hospital in Zanzibar was utter crap, agreed.

However, the hospital I was transferred to in Dar felt like a 5 star hotel. And not because of contrast. It was simply on par, if not better than a modern hospital. AMI of Dar es Salaam was the name of the place. It is surrounded by villas and 5 star hotels to give you an idea.

Again, I ended up there because of my travel insurance. Who knows where I would've been if I had been without.

If I did not have health insuirance, it would've cost me a buttload of money. Also, the insurance company organized the whole trip back home, paid for first class tickets for me AND my friend (that is 6200 EACH), was in touch with the embassy, hospitals, my family, etc.

It just seems everything went way smoother because of their help.
